Abstract

We aimed to report the morbidity profile of salvage radical prostatectomy (SRP) after radiotherapy failure and assess the impact of minimally invasive surgery (MIS) on postoperative complications and functional outcomes. Between 1985 and 2019, a total of 293 patients underwent SRP; 232 underwent open SRP; and 61 underwent laparoscopic SRP with or without robotic assistance. Complications were recorded and classified into standardized categories per the Clavien-Dindo classification. Twenty-nine patients (10%) experienced grade 3 complications within 30days, 22 (9.5%) after open and 7 (11%) after MIS (p = 0.6). Between 30 and 90days after surgery, 7.3% of patients in the open group and 10% in the MIS group had grade 3 complications (p = 0.5). The most common complication was bladder neck contracture (BNC), representing 40% of the 30-90day complications. Within one year of SRP, 81 patients (31%, 95% CI 25%, 37%) developed BNC; we saw non-significant lower rates in MIS (25 vs 32%; p = 0.4). Functional outcomes were poor after SRP and showed no difference between open and MIS groups for urinary continence (16 vs 18%, p = 0.7) and erectile function (7 vs 13%, p = 0.4). 5year cancer-specific survival and overall survival was 95% and 88% for the entire cohort, respectively. Our outcomes suggest poor functional recovery after SRP, regardless of the operative approach. Currently there is no evidence favoring the use of open or MIS approach. Further studies are required to ensure comparable outcomes between these approaches.
